What is an API Gateway?



Learn more about API Management → http://ibm.biz/guide-to-api-mgmt
Watch “Why API Management” lightboard video → https://youtu.be/DBZTNzrZC3E
Watch “What is FaaS?” lightboard video → https://youtu.be/EOIja7yFScs
Watch “Scaling Without an API Gateway” lightboard video → https://youtu.be/OAdOa31EH4o
Check out IBM Cloud API Connect → http://ibm.biz/explore-ibm-api-connect
Check out IBM Cloud Pak for Integration → http://ibm.biz/ibm-cloud-pak-integration

The rapid increase of online services has driven the development of increasingly complex web applications using a microservice based system that can consist of dozens or even hundreds of individual services communicating with each other via APIs.

So how do you manage this increase of API traffic if you intend to scale and add more functionality to your app?

In this lightboard video, Jason Goode with IBM, demonstrates how implementing an API Gateway solution can help you better manage complex application communication by using an example of an eCommerce storefront that gets a surge in web traffic.

Chapters
0:00 – Intro to APIs
0:24 – Monolith to microservices
0:41 – Direct client to microservice communication
1:17 – eCommerce Storefront example
2:17 – Product detail UI functions
3:14 – Implementing an API Gateway architecture
3:47 – Client performance
5:14 – Adding extra security layers
5:51 – Protocol translation
7:06 – Offloading common functionality
8:06 – Black Friday traffic spike example
8:21 – Implementing a Backends for frontends (BFF) architecture
9:36 – Summary

Get started on IBM Cloud at no cost → http://ibm.biz/free-cloud-acct-creation
Subscribe to see more videos like this in the future → http://ibm.biz/subscribe-now

#APIGateway #APIs #IBMCloud

Comments

Copied title and URL